Abstract

Evaluations of odour intensity of the air polluted with cyclohexane (A), cyclohexanone (B) and cyclohexane with admixtures of cyclohexanone (mixtures MI, M2 and M3; x8 = 0.14; 0.05 and 0.02 respectively) were made. Empirical parameters of psychophysical equations (Weber-Fechner' and Stevens') were determined. Total concentrations of the mixtures were within the range C = 1500-3500 ppm. The interaction constant av= 115-132° was estimated for the mixtures. Verification of known models of odour interaction led to the conclusion that possible application of the models for prediction of odour intensity of the air polluted with mixtures of cyclohexane and hexane is limited.
